Toni Braxton: Spell My Name review – master of breakups and baby-making – The Guardian
Bolstered by guests Missy Elliott and HER, this is a full-bodied record that exhibits Braxton’s stylistic and vocal range

Toni Braxtons career has been hampered at times by multiple bankruptcies, coping with lupus, and reality TV show drama on Braxton Family Values. There was even a short-lived retirement. But after 2018s excellent Sex and Cigarettes, her first album in almost a decade, Braxton turns around another strong release. Its clear the R&B star wants you to remember her name.
